Output 8d4b6520a78f2d07348b3a209264303f008b4ae1238e58daf6df2f407ee9e77e:9

value
4891695
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a971a68875c8e0a4db4f7aa3f8b89cef57abfc30 OP_EQUAL
address
3H8xGYFc4qSt2vAJjxoeYaD44itLfWRfGN
transaction
8d4b6520a78f2d07348b3a209264303f008b4ae1238e58daf6df2f407ee9e77e
confirmations
421719
spent
true